Crypto Deals Soared to $8.6B in 2025: FT

The crypto sector reportedly saw a record $8.6 billion worth of deals in 2025, as the crypto-friendly Trump administration gave confidence to crypto-focused mergers and acquisitions. The Financial Times reported on Wednesday that 267 deals were inked in the crypto industry up to Dec. 23, up 18% from 2024. The $8.6 billion in deal value … Read more

Circle-related press release promises tokenized metals trading. It’s a fake

A press release published on Christmas Eve claimed that Circle, the issuer of the USDC stablecoin, had launched a new platform offering tokenized gold and silver trading. However, it is “fake,” a Circle spokesperson told CoinDesk. The platform, launched under the name “CircleMetals,” was promoted through a press release distributed on Dec. 24, a date … Read more

Polymarket Blames Account Breaches on Third-Party Provider

Some Polymarket users reported that their accounts had been breached and drained, which the prediction market blamed on a third-party provider. Prediction markets platform Polymarket has pinned a series of reported user account breaches on a third-party login tool. In a post to the company’s Discord on Tuesday, Polymarket said that it had flagged and … Read more

Philippines Blocks Coinbase, Gemini in Unlicensed VASP Enforcement

Internet service providers (ISPs) in the Philippines began blocking major crypto trading platforms as regulators moved to enforce local licensing rules on crypto service providers.  Users reported that as of Tuesday, access to global cryptocurrency exchanges Coinbase and Gemini was unavailable in the Philippines. Cointelegraph independently confirmed that both platforms were inaccessible across multiple local … Read more

Ondo’s Plan to Launch Tokenized US Stocks on Solana in 2026

Key takeaways Ondo plans an early 2026 rollout of tokenized US stocks and ETFs on Solana. The tokens are custody-backed. Underlying securities sit with US-registered broker-dealers, while onchain holders receive economic exposure rather than shareholder rights. Minting and redemption are designed to keep tokens anchored to real assets on a 24/5 basis, while transfers and … Read more
